Open Space Group Surpasses 60K Acres
Source: LosAltosPatch
November 18, 2011
The Midpeninsula Regional Open Space District (MROSD) has crossed the threshold of preserving 60,000 acres of land, the group announced today. After approving a lease with Peninsula Open Space Trust (POST), MROSD will now manage the 270-acre October Farm property. “While there is still much work to be done, it is truly remarkable how much wildland the District and its partners have preserved in the densely populated Bay Area,” said District General Manager Steve Abbors in a statement today. “This is the job the voters asked the District to do on their behalf and we are continuing to preserve these natural lands that sustain our quality of life in so many ways, providing clean air, clean water and respite from urban life.”
